Afrology
Afrologe: n.f - of afro (Africa), logos (speech): speech on Africa
The afrology is current of reflexion gathering several authors and actors around the question of the socio-economic development of the African continent. The afrology wants to be overall a scientific study, a debate on the organization of the contemporary social structures of Africa. It places in the heart of any social change to Africa (as everywhere in the rest of the world) the notion of the identity. Africa passes through a serious crisis: imposed borders, conflicts ethnic, conflicts of generation, diaspora, etc.
